Our school strives to cater for the needs of all students. A Learning Support Teacher assists teachers to cater for students who are experiencing a specific learning difficulty. This teacher also provides resources and programmes to enhance and extend the development of all children.
Classroom teachers work closely with the Learning Support Teachers. Parents who have any concerns regarding the progress of their child, or difficulties they may be experiencing, are encouraged to refer their concerns to the classroom teacher in the first instance, who may engage the Learning Support Teacher if necessary.
Our inclusion policy states that Catholic education authorities and schools will:
- be accountable in terms of church, educational and legal imperatives that support inclusive practices
- create conditions to support successful outcomes for all students
- promote collaborative planning and decision making to include students, families and educators as part of the community
- acknowledge the importance of using the knowledge and skills of all educators, including learning support personnel, and promote collaborative partnerships with agencies outside Catholic education.
